        Archaeologies of Landscape in the Americas Series

        Jerry D. Moore, Series Editor

        The Archaeologies of Landscape in the Americas Series explores the dynamic interactions and creations of place and space in human societies. Incorporating diverse approaches of landscape archaeology and investigating prehistoric, historic, and modern societies, the series includes case studies from North America, Mesoamerica, and South America. Although these works principally focus on prehistoric and historic sites, current and recent archaeological studies examining the material traces of modern landscapes will also be considered for publication.
